         <title>L. Maxwell and A. Woodward</title>
         <author></author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/sheilabrooke/2h150qndxcd2/wish/117194604</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div>Q3:<br>We love collaborative pairs!&nbsp; They're much more dynamic than the typical model of group work. In large groups, students can get lost or feel unwilling to contribute, but in collaborative pairs, the students feel that they have a safer environment in which to share their thoughts.&nbsp;<br><br>Q4:<br>The backwards design of the Learning-Focused Lesson is the most intriguing part of it. It can be extremely difficult to plan a lesson in the traditional beginning-to-end model because you can't start a lesson effectively if you don't know where you're going. </div>]]></description>
